Find Articles
Use these indexes to search for journal articles.

Freely available via the Web:

Agricola (Agricultural Online Access) - Index to Books and Journals in the National Library of Agriculture. Many Veterinary and Animal Welfare topics are included. This is a major resource for animal research.

Ingenta

This Public Access Internet index searches the tables of contents of more than 27,900 journals across a wide range of academic topics. It is a very good index for biomedical, scientific, veterinary and related topics. International in scope. The coverage goes back to about 1989. Search by keywords in titles or by authors. Title pages of particular journals can be browsed issue by issue. Articles can be faxed or downloaded - however, unless you access them through a subscribing institution, the articles themselves are not free.

 

MEDLINE Pubmed
From the National Library of Medicine. Search for medical and veterinary articles. Here is a list of journals currently included in this database.

Veterinary Journals: Tables of Contents

This database consists of the tables of contents of over 260 veterinary journals, veterinary conference proceedings and parts of books. Keyword searching allowed. Does not include journals indexed by Medline from year 2000 on.

Produced by Jean-PaulJette, Faculte de medecine veterinaire, Universite de Montreal. French and English.
